Case Study.

The logistics department is responsible for the logistics and supply chain network for OnMart Superstore. The department team members track the status of the warehouses, distributions centers, inventories, deliveries, delays, and returned products for the different zip codes that OnMart serves. The department tracks the connections between the cities, warehouses, distribution centers and the zip codes they serve within the OnMart supply chain network; the data graph below shows one of the distribution centers in Chicago along with the distribution centers associated with it and the zip codes that it serves.

The department is also responsible for creating contingency plans to cope with adverse weather conditions that might impact the daily operations for the warehouses, distribution centers and order deliveries.To ensure quality of service for its customers and continuous improvement for customer satisfaction, OnMart has requested to conduct a study to produce an analytical research report utilizing Facebook/Prophet package and Neo4j GDS library to address the following:

1. Forecast the number of returned orders for every warehouse 2. Forecast the number of delayed deliveries for every zip code 3. Forecast the number of delayed deliveries for every distribution center 4. Identify top 10 distribution centers with highest number of order returns 5. Identify top 10 distribution centers with lowest number of order returns 6. Identify top 10 distribution centers with lowest number of deliveries 7. To offload busiest warehouse with highest number of order returns, identify the warehouse that has the forecast for the highest number of order returns, and find its nearest neighboring warehouse that has the lowest number of order returns (consider 50-200 mile radius) 8. To offload busiest distribution center with highest number of delayed deliveries, identify the warehouse that has the forecast for the highest number of delayed deliveries, and find its nearest neighboring distribution center that has the lowest number of delayed deliveries (consider 1-20 miles radius)
